HP Compaq Advantage LA2206x User manual

Forward-thinking technology
The HP Compaq LA2206x possesses a slender, modern design
that is sure to impress. With a soft black, sculpted form that
almost vanishes into the background, you’ll be able to focus on
the vibrant, high definition1images on the widescreen LED
backlit panel.
But the LA2206x has more than just good looks. It also has
traits that can help make a positive impact on business and the
environment.
First, because LEDs don’t contain mercury, the cause for concern
over the use of the element is eliminated. So when it’s time to
replace your monitor, you can feel good about your recycling
efforts. Next, LEDs are small, solid state components, so the
monitor is not only thin and light, but it is more robust than
previous CCFL monitors. Finally, as LED technology evolves and
becomes more widespread in more industries, CCFL monitors
will simply be left in the dark.

Forward-looking features
Be sure to take note of the other innovative components of this
monitor, which include:
A Full HD native display brings video content to life1
A staggering 1,000,000M:1 DCR and fast 5ms response
times for crisp, detailed views of work or play4
A slider stand with an extensive130mm height range adjusts
high for those who are taller in stature and goes low to the desk
for students and multi-focal lens wearers
35° of tilt adjustability helps provide clear views at many
different angles
90° pivot rotation makes long text easy to read with less
scrolling
Swivel makes sharing your screen as simple as a quick turn of
the head
VGA, DVI-D, and DisplayPort inputs provide a wide range of
advanced connectivity options
A built-in two port USB hub puts flash stick data close at
hand
A Cable management clip keeps unruly lines in place
VESA compatibility provides a wide range of mounting
solutions
Display Assistant enables custom picture quality, theft
deterrence, and energy savings
An EPEAT®Gold registration2
An ENERGY STAR®qualification
A TCO Displays certification
Arsenic-free display glass3

HP Compaq LA2206x 21.5-inch LED Backlit LCD Monitor
Part number
XN376A
Panel type
TN w/ LED backlight
Viewable image area
54,61 cm (21.5 in) widescreen; diagonally measured
Viewing angle
Up to 170° horizontal/160° vertical (10:1 minimum contrast ratio)
Brightness3
250 nits (cd/m2)
Contrast ratio3
1000:1 (typical); 1,000,000:1 (dynamic)
Response rate3
5 ms (on/off)
Frequency
Horizontal: 24 to 94 kHz; Vertical: 50 to 76 Hz
Native resolution
1920 x 1080 @ 60 Hz
Resolutions supported
1920 x 1080 @ 60 Hz; 1680 x 1050 @ 60 Hz; 1440 x 900 @ 60 Hz; 1280 x 1024 @ 60 Hz; 1280 x 720 @ 60 Hz; 1024 x 768 @
60 Hz; 800 x 600 @ 60 Hz; 720 x 400 @ 70 Hz; 640 x 480 @ 60Hz
Input signal
VGA, DVI-D (w/HDCP support), DisplayPort
User controls (on-screen
display)
Brightness, contrast, positioning, color temperature (warm, standard, cool, custom), image control (clock, clock phase, scaling,
sharpness, DCR), monitor management, source control, information and factory reset
Input power
100 –240 VAC, 50/60 Hz
Power consumption
Maximum: 36 watts; Typical: 28 watts ; Switch off Mode: ≤0.5 watts; Sleep Mode: ≤0.5 watts
Dimensions (h × w × d)
Packaged: 58,1 x 46,8 x 15,4 cm (22.87 x 18.43 x 6.06 in)
Unpacked w/stand: 51,80 x 22,73 x 33,33 to 43,87 cm (20.39 x 8.95 x 13.2 to 17.27 in)
Head only: 51,8 x 4,75 x 31,5 cm (20.39 x 1.87 x 12.40 in)
Weight
Unpacked: 6,1kg (13.4 lb); Packaged: 8,3 kg (18.4 lb) Head only: 3,8 kg (8.4 lb)
Base features
Tilt: -5° to + 30° vertical; Swivel: +/― 360° horizontal; Pivot: 90° into portrait orientation; Height: 0 to 13 cm (0 to 5.1 in) adjustment
range
Environmental
Operating: 5° to 35° C (41° to 95° F); Non-operating: -20° to 60° C (-34° to 140° F )
Options (each sold
separately)
HP Single Monitor Arm - Optional; The flexible design of the HP Single Monitor Arm provides a seemingly endless range of display
adjustments with an amazing 13 inches of lift, 50 degrees of tilt, and 360 degrees of pan and rotation –all at your fingertips -- helping
you stay comfortable and productive throughout the day. Part number BT861AA.
HP Adjustable Dual Display Stand - Optional; Premium space-saving dual screen solution provides access to more monitor real estate
and makes it possible to manage multiple applications simultaneously. Weight adjustable for dual monitors from 17-24”. Rotate displays
into portrait/landscape positions. Part number AW664AA.
HP LCD Speaker Bar - Optional; powered directly by the connected PC, seamlessly attaches to the monitor's bezel to bring full multimedia
support to select HP LCD monitors; features dual speakers with full sound range and two external jacks for headphones. Part number
NQ576AA.
HP Quick Release - Optional; easy-to-use, VESA-compliant, LCD monitor mounting solution that allows quick and secure attachment of an
LCD monitor to a variety of stands, brackets, arms or wall mounts. Part number EM870AA.
HP Integrated Work Center Stand - Optional; Allows mounting of a 17 - 23 inch diagonal HP LCD monitor and an HP Compaq dc8000
series Ultra-slim Desktop PC as well as select HP Thin Clients on a single stand for the convenience of an "all-in-one" form factor. Sold
separately. Part number GN783AA.
HP USB Graphics Adapter - Optional; Enables connection of up to six simultaneous displays. Use one Adapter to bridge between a
notebook or desktop PC and second monitor or use multiple Adapters to connect several displays to each other. Part number NL571AA.
HP DisplayPort Cable Kit –Optional; Quickly connects a DisplayPort connector on an HP Business Desktop computer to a DisplayPort
connector on the monitor. Part number VN567AA.
HP Business PC Security Lock Kit - Optional; Attaches to the rear of the PC with a six-foot steel cable that can be used to secure a PC or
peripherals such as mice, keyboards, monitors or USB security devices to protect them against unauthorized removal by physically
connecting the system to an anchor point. Part number PV606AA.
HP USB 2.0 Business Webcam –Optional: Enjoy live video conferencing with coworkers and clients. Up to 12-Megapixel still image
capture with software interpolation for detailed picture support. 2-Megapixel sensor with Autofocus with up to 30 frames per second for
smooth and natural body motion. Part number NX252AA.
